The Justice Department is aggressively defending its case against former FBI Director James Comey, insisting his seashell social media post—interpreted as a coded threat to President Trump—was unmistakably dangerous. Prosecutors argue that “86” means “get rid of,” and that Comey’s wife texted him that definition moments before posting, placing it in context with other alleged threats. They dismiss the defense’s claims of vindictiveness and withheld evidence, questioning Comey’s story about where he found the shells and noting no one else was involved. Even key witness Salvatore Gravano admits he doesn’t recall discussing “86” with Comey. The government remains unyielding, asserting Comey recklessly exposed the president to violence through his post.
